What Fleet Management Software Should Do
Fleet management software brings vehicle, driver, and asset information into one place. Most systems use GPS tracking hardware installed in or attached to a vehicle, then send location and activity data to a web dashboard or mobile app. Managers can see current locations, review route history, set alerts, and check vehicle activity without calling every driver for an update.
The best setup is easy enough to use every day. If software requires a long training session to locate a vehicle or pull a report, it will not help during a busy workday. Look for a clear map view, straightforward reporting, and mobile access for managers who need information while away from a desk.
Real-time location is often the starting point, but it should not be the only feature considered. Historical route playback helps verify service calls, resolve customer questions, and identify inefficient travel patterns. Geofencing lets you create virtual boundaries around a yard, customer site, restricted area, or equipment storage location. When a tracked vehicle enters or leaves that area, the system can send an alert.
Alerts make tracking actionable. A location pin on a map is useful, but an immediate notification about unauthorized movement, excessive idling, speeding, or after-hours use can help a manager respond while the situation is still manageable. The right alerts depend on the operation. A towing company may prioritize after-hours vehicle movement, while a field service business may focus on idle time and job-site arrival records.
Start With the Problems You Need to Solve
Software selection should follow operational needs, not a feature checklist. Before comparing providers, identify the specific questions your team struggles to answer. Are drivers taking inefficient routes? Are company vehicles being used after hours? Are trailers or equipment vulnerable to theft? Is maintenance being delayed because mileage records are scattered across spreadsheets?
A fleet that primarily operates locally may place the most value on route history, geofences, and job-site arrival verification. A business with vehicles traveling across state lines may need dependable nationwide coverage, frequent location updates, and mobile access for dispatchers. For mixed fleets, the ability to track trucks, trailers, generators, and other mobile assets from a single platform may matter more than advanced reporting features that few people will use.
Be equally clear about who will use the system. Owners may want a simple overview of vehicle activity and costs. Dispatchers need current locations and accurate arrival information. Safety managers may need driving behavior reports. Private investigators may require discreet equipment, dependable location history, and a platform that supports case-specific monitoring. One system can support several roles, but the interface and permissions should fit each user.
Core Features Worth Prioritizing
Not every fleet needs every available feature. Still, a dependable platform should cover the fundamentals well. Prioritize the following capabilities when they match your operation:
- Live GPS location and route history that show where a vehicle has been and where it is now.
- Custom alerts for geofence activity, speeding, idle time, towing, low battery, or unexpected movement.
- Mobile app access so authorized users can check vehicles and assets from the field.
- Maintenance reminders based on mileage, engine hours, dates, or service intervals.
- Reporting that turns location data into usable information about utilization, routes, stops, and driver activity.
- Hardware options that fit the asset, including hardwired vehicle trackers, portable devices, and long-life asset trackers.
Hardware matters as much as software. A hardwired unit can be a strong choice for fleet vehicles that operate daily and need continuous power. A portable GPS tracker may be more appropriate for trailers, equipment, temporary assignments, or investigative work. Battery life, installation requirements, update frequency, weather resistance, and concealment needs all affect the right choice.
Ask how frequently the device reports its location. Faster updates can provide a more current picture of an active vehicle, but they may use more cellular data or battery power depending on the device. For a parked trailer, a long-life tracker with movement alerts may be more practical than frequent updates. For active dispatch operations, timely location reporting is usually worth the added service cost.
Evaluate Accuracy, Coverage, and Reliability
GPS tracking is a combination of device quality, satellite positioning, cellular connectivity, and software performance. No provider can guarantee a perfect signal in every underground garage, remote canyon, or dense urban corridor. A reliable system should, however, deliver consistent data under normal operating conditions and clearly show when a device has lost power or cellular communication.
Nationwide service is especially important for businesses that cross county or state lines. Confirm that the service plan supports the areas where your fleet actually operates, not just the address where it is installed. If your vehicles work in rural areas, ask how the tracker stores data during temporary coverage gaps and whether it uploads location history once service returns.
Accuracy should be judged in context. A system that places a vehicle at the correct customer location, records the route taken, and provides useful arrival and departure times delivers meaningful operational value. Do not let a claim of extreme precision distract from more important questions about reliability, update speed, app usability, and alert performance.
Consider Driver Safety and Trust
Fleet software can improve safety when it is used as a management tool rather than a punishment tool. Speeding and harsh driving alerts can identify patterns that deserve coaching. Idle-time reports can reveal wasted fuel, but they also need context. A technician running climate control while completing paperwork or operating equipment may have a valid reason for the engine to remain on.
Be direct with employees about what is tracked, why it is tracked, and how the data will be used. Clear policies help protect the company and build trust with drivers. Explain expectations for company vehicle use, after-hours access, privacy boundaries, and how managers will handle safety alerts. Employers should also follow applicable federal, state, and local laws, along with company policy and any employment agreements.
Good data supports fair conversations. Instead of making assumptions, managers can review a specific event, ask the driver what happened, and decide whether coaching, route changes, or a policy adjustment is needed. That approach improves accountability without treating every alert as proof of misconduct.
Calculate Value Beyond the Subscription Price
Monthly service cost matters, but it is only one part of the decision. The lower-priced option is not necessarily the better value if it has limited support, weak reporting, unreliable hardware, or a confusing app. At the same time, a larger enterprise platform may be unnecessary for a small fleet that needs simple, dependable vehicle and asset visibility.
Estimate the cost of problems the system can reduce. One recovered trailer, one prevented unauthorized vehicle use, fewer unnecessary idle hours, or a faster response to a missed service call can offset a meaningful portion of the investment. Maintenance reminders can also help prevent downtime, though the system only works if someone is responsible for acting on service notifications.
Review contract terms, hardware pricing, activation fees, cancellation policies, and what level of support is included. Ask whether you can add or remove devices as the fleet changes. A growing business benefits from a provider that can support additional vehicles and assets without forcing a complicated platform change later.
Choosing Fleet Management Software With Confidence
A strong provider should be able to explain its hardware, service plans, installation process, and support options in plain language. Request a demonstration that follows a real scenario from your operation: locating a truck, checking a completed route, setting a geofence around a customer site, or responding to an after-hours movement alert. If the workflow feels difficult during the demonstration, it will not become easier when the team is under pressure.

Start with a manageable rollout if you are introducing tracking for the first time. Install devices on a representative group of vehicles, set only the alerts your team will actually monitor, and review the first few weeks of data for useful patterns. This gives managers time to refine policies and lets drivers see how the system supports safer, more organized operations.
